Research reveals drug targets for memory enhancement, Health News, ET HealthWorld

Bristol [UK]: Research led by Bristol has identified specific drug targets within the neural circuitry that encodes memories and paved the way for significant advances in the treatment of a wide variety of brain disorders.

Memory loss is a central feature of many neurological and psychiatric diseases, including Alzheimer’s disease and schizophrenia. Current treatments for memory loss are very limited and the search for safe and effective drug therapies has had limited success. The study was published in Nature Communications.

The research was carried out in collaboration with colleagues from the international biopharmaceutical company Sosei Heptares. The results identify specific receptors for the neurotransmitter acetylcholine that redirect information flowing through memory circuits in the hippocampus. Acetylcholine is released in the brain during learning and is essential for making new memories.

To date, the only effective treatment for the symptoms of cognitive or memory impairment associated with diseases such as Alzheimer’s disease is to use drugs that increase acetylcholine in general. However, this leads to several undesirable side effects. The discovery of specific receptor targets that have the potential to produce positive effects while avoiding negative ones is promising.

Lead author, Professor Jack Mellor of the University of Bristol’s Center for Synaptic Plasticity, said, “These findings relate to the basic processes that go on in the brain during the encoding of memory and how they can be regulated by brain state or by drugs, the receptor proteins that target certain drugs.

In the long term, the discovery of these specific targets opens up ways and possibilities for the development of new therapies for the symptoms of Alzheimer’s disease and other diseases with pronounced cognitive impairments. The partnership between science and industry is important to these discoveries and we hope to continue working together on these projects. “

Dr. Miles Congreve, Chief Scientific Officer at Sosei Heptares, added, “These important studies have helped us develop and select new, highly targeted therapeutics that mimic the action of acetylcholine on specific muscarinic receptors without the undesirable side effects of earlier and less targeted ones Treatments. This approach has the exciting potential to improve memory and cognitive function in patients with Alzheimer’s and other neurological diseases. “

“It’s fascinating how the brain prioritizes different information and finds out what is important in memory and what can be discarded. We know there have to be mechanisms in place to get the things that are important to us, but we know very little about how these processes work. Our future work program aims to show how the brain does this by using acetylcholine in combination with other neurotransmitters such as dopamine, serotonin and norepinephrine, “said Professor Mellor.
